COVID-19 infections in India surpass 25 million

Posted: Tuesday, May 18, 2021. 11:32 am CST.

By Zoila Palma: COVID-19 cases continue to rise in India surpassing 25 million today.

Amidst the struggle to get the deadly second wave under control, the nation is also dealing with a powerful cyclone.

More than 200,000 people were tested on Monday as they were evacuated from Gujarat before the cyclone struck on Monday.

Those taken to homes have been given masks and officials are trying to enforce social distancing.

India’s total COVID-19 cases is now at 25.23 million and deaths rose by a record 4,329.

The official total death toll is 278,719.

Health experts fear that the highly infectious B.1.617 variant, first found in India, is out of control.

Almost 20 people have lost their lives in the storm which caused widespread devastation.

An official said that vaccinations will remain suspended until Wednesday.
